BNP B-type Natriuretic Peptide Human Recombinant Protein

Background B-type Natriuretic Peptide Human Recombinant produced in E.Coli is a single, non-glycosylated, polypeptide chain containing 32 amino acids and having a molecular mass of 3464 Dalton.
NPPB is purified by proprietary chromatographic techniques.
Source E. Coli
Gene name NPPB
Contents Natriuretic Peptide Precursor B was lyophilized from 0.4ml PBS buffer containing 20mM phosphate buffer and 0.6mM sodium chloride.
Form Sterile Filtered White lyophilized (freeze-dried) powder.
Purification Greater than 95.0% as determined by:
(a) Analysis by RP-HPLC.
(b) Analysis by SDS-PAGE.
Storage Store in -20°C for long term storage. After reconstitution, store in 4°C for short term usage within a few days. Avoid freeze-thaw cycles.
